Commerce Supervisor Special Agent

$41.29 - $60.44 an hour
Full-time
- Division/Unit: Enforcement Fraud Investigation Admin
- The Commerce Supervisory Special Agent is a licensed, sworn law enforcement officer who has independent discretion in supervising and directing Special Agents, Senior Analysts and Analysts consistent with Bureau policies and procedures established by the Director of the Commerce Fraud Bureau.
- The Supervisory Special Agent is required to analyze facts and evidence to determine the proper course of action that should be followed while supervising complex, detailed and sensitive criminal investigations.
- The Supervisory Special Agent receives general supervision from the Bureau Director, they must remain flexible and utilize good judgment when utilizing and adapting guidelines such as Bureau policies, regulations, precedents and work direction for application to specific cases or problems.
- The Supervisory Special Agent is expected to plan and assign work independently after objectives, priorities and deadlines have been defined by the Bureau Director.
